Celebrate Independence Day with a global feast that feeds your soul and supports a cause! Chef Mawda Altayan serves up a five-course culinary journey featuring avocado hummus, cheese burak, samosas, pasta salad, and baklava—all handmade to honor resilience and community. For just $20, enjoy the meal in-person at Grace United Methodist Church or take it to-go for a park picnic. Every bite fuels the Fork in the Road Foundation’s mission to empower refugee women chefs in St. Louis. Join us Saturday, July 4th, 12–2 PM—where freedom tastes delicious and your table becomes a beacon of hope.
